Hema Upadhyay murder case: Accused sent to 14-day judicial custody

A Mumbai Court on Monday sent all the four accused in the Hema Upadhyay murder case to 14-day judicial custody.


Earlier on Monday, the four accused namely Vijay Kumar Rajbhar, Pradip Kumar Rajbhar, Azad Rajbhar and Shiv Kumar Rajbhar were produced before the Borivali court.

Hema Upadhyay's estranged husband Chintan Upadhyay was earlier this month arrested by the Mumbai Police in connection with the murder of his wife and her lawyer Harish Bhambhani.

The accused in the murder case were sent to police custody till December 22.

The bodies of Upadhyay and her lawyer, wrapped in plastic sheets, were found inside cardboard cartons dumped in a sewer in Kandivali on December 12.
